We have added two new events to the Grid class - HeaderStartResizing (raised immediately after the user initiates a header resize operation) and HeaderResized (raised after the resize operation has completed successfully). Both events supply a reference to the affected header in their event arguments. Additionally, we have increased the size of the header resize area from 2 to 4 millimeters.
